    The way hairdressers get it looking so great is all in the technique!

    Do you own a large round brush?
    They are fantastic for adding body.

    Just wrap your hair around the brush and pull upwards while hitting it with the blowdryer.

    I pretty much have the same problem as you, flat flat fllat hair.

    Another way I add body really easily is rub a little mousse into my roots while it is still wet and hang my head upside down (yes, I know, strange)
    Then I blow dry while my hair is hanging down.

    The mousse sets while my hair is basically standing straight up while I'm upside down, and when it settles it gives tonnes of body.
